[Please describe your issue here]
In Exporter.pm's POD it states
_______________________________________
The Exporter module will convert an attempt to import a number from a module into a call to $module_name->require_version($value) . This can be used to validate that the version of the module being used is greater than or equal to the required version.
_______________________________________
I got a call to my module's VERSION sub from Heavy.pm from this chunk of code in Heavy.pm,
_______________________________________
foreach $sym (@imports) {
if (!$export_cache->{$sym}) {
if ($sym =~ m/^\d/) {
$pkg->VERSION($sym); # inherit from UNIVERSAL
# If the version number was the only thing specified
# then we should act as if nothing was specified:
if (@imports == 1) {
@imports = @$exports;
last;
}
_______________________________________
The use statement looked like this "use Some::Module '0.69';" . I do not believe that Exporter or Exporter::Heavy are capable of calling require_version when encountering a numeric export. The POD does not match what I think. A grep of my perl installation found only LWP::Protocol::ftp.pm making a call to require_version. Please either clarify my misassumption, fix the POD, or fix Heavy.pm's code to match the POD.
